This is the closest I have gotten to the Horsehead in terms of FOV.

Taken over two nights HALRGB 60,60,40,40,40 Atik 314L 8inch Newt.

It was over 35 deg c both nights and the CCD cooler was running at average -3 deg C.

Had some reflection from nearby Alnitak to contend with but luckiley it averaged out (Refletion came all the way to the Horse!).
